List of the Best Observation Decks in NYC

  • Observation deck Empire State Building

    Empire State Building

    • From $ 47.91, Duration: 45 minute–1 hour
    • Breathtaking views of the city's skyline from its observation deck on the 86th floor
    • Visitors can also learn about the history and construction of the building through exhibits and displays, including the immersive Dare to Dream exhibition
    • The Empire State Building has been featured in numerous movies and TV shows, making it a must-visit destination for pop culture enthusiasts and movie buffs.

    Whether you live in New York or you’re visiting for the first time, heading to the Empire State Building is a must-do. It’ll make you feel like you’re in a movie! Go to the 86th floor to stand on the building’s open-air deck or climb higher to the 102nd floor for an even more thrilling experience. The Empire State Building opens 365 days a year, from morning until night, and you can even book packages if you want something extra special.

  • Observation deck Edge Hudson Yards

    Edge at Hudson Yards

    • from 45.73 US$
    • The highest outdoor observation deck in the Western Hemisphere, located on the 100th floor of the Hudson Yards building
    • 360-degree views of New York City from 1,100 feet above ground level
    • Glass floor that extends eight feet out from the building
    • The deck also includes a champagne bar and a restaurant, making it a perfect spot for a romantic evening or a special occasion

    If you haven’t heard of Hudson Yards before, it’s because it’s a relatively new neighborhood in New York – and home to Edge! This futuristic observation deck is one of a kind and a must-visit in the area. Thanks to an open-air deck that extends from the building, you’ll feel like you’re floating above the city.  With the Hudson River on one side of you and the Empire State Building on the other, the view from Edge doesn’t disappoint.

Choosing the Best Observation Deck in NYC 

If you only have a few days in New York, which observation deck is most worth the visit? This is a question asked time and time again, but it depends on what you’re looking for. To help you choose the best observation deck in NYC, we’ve compared their features and benefits below.

The best observation deck in NYC for…

Great views

It’s impossible to say which observation deck has the best view of NYC, as they’re each fantastic. However, the right choice for you depends on which part of the New York skyline you’d like to see. For instance, if you want to see the Empire State Building, perhaps check out the Top of the Rock at the Rockefeller Center or the SUMMIT One Vanderbilt. It’s a good idea to look at a map and figure out which part of New York you’d like to see before making your decision.

Morning and night

SUMMIT One Vanderbilt currently offers the latest visiting time and is a stunning place to watch New York come to life at night. However, if you’d like to view New York at sunrise, consider checking out the Empire State Building’s many packages. If you don’t want to commit to visiting an entire observation deck, then popping into the lobby of the Chrysler Building might be up your street. 

The novelty factor

If you’re looking for a unique alternative to the Empire State Building or Top of the Rock, then you’re in luck. For example, a protruding deck makes Edge popular amongst thrill seekers. However, SUMMIT One Vanderbilt is certainly one of the most interesting observation decks in NYC. From its glass-bottomed elevators to its mirrored rooms, you’re in for a multi-sensory treat at this awesome building.
